The Z(4)-linearity is a construction technique of good binary codes. Motivated by this property, we address the problem of extending the Z(4)-linearity to Z(q)n-linearity. In this direction, we consider the n-dimensional Lee space of order q, that is, (Z(q)(n), d(L)), as one of the most interesting spaces for coding applications. We establish the symmetry group of Z(q)(n) for any n and q by determining its isometries. We also show that there is no cyclic subgroup of order q(n) in Gamma(Z(q)(n)) acting transitively in Z(q)(n). Therefore, there exists no Z(q)n-linear code with respect to the cyclic subgroup. |
